架构
-
区块链技术如何应对CAP定理的挑战?探索一致性、可用性与分区容错性的权衡策略
区块链技术由于其去中心化特性,常常面临着CAP定理所带来的种种挑战。CAP定理指出,在一个分布式系统中, 一致性 (Consistency)、 可用性 (Availability) 以及 分区容错性 (Partition Tole...
-
CAP定理的深度解析与应用示例:从理论到实践的跨越
CAP定理的深度解析与应用示例:从理论到实践的跨越 CAP定理,即一致性(Consistency)、可用性(Availability)、分区容错性(Partition tolerance),是分布式系统领域中的一个核心定理。它指出,在...
-
如何应对分布式数据库的一致性故障:实用案例分析
引言 在当今大数据时代,越来越多的企业选择采用分布式数据库来满足不断增长的数据存储和访问需求。然而,在这种架构下,一致性问题始终是一个难以回避的挑战。本文将通过具体案例,深入探讨如何有效应对分布式数据库中的一致性故障。 一、背景介...
-
分布式系统中的故障排查和告警设计:那些你不得不注意的细节
分布式系统,复杂如迷宫,稍有不慎,便会陷入故障的泥沼。高效的故障排查和告警设计,如同系统的心脏,保障着系统的稳定运行。然而,许多看似不起眼的细节,却往往是故障的罪魁祸首。 一、日志记录:魔鬼藏在细节里 日志,是排查故障的第一道...
-
如何设计一个可扩展、可维护的基于Prometheus的分布式系统监控方案
在现代 IT 基础设施中,监控系统的设计至关重要。尤其是当我们谈论分布式系统时,选择一个合适的监控工具,能够帮助我们更有效地管理与分析各类服务的性能。Prometheus 作为一个流行的开源监控与报警系统,以其强大的功能和灵活性,被越来越...
-
揭秘Prometheus告警规则中的时间序列处理技巧
在现代微服务架构中,监控系统扮演着至关重要的角色,而 Prometheus 作为一款开源监控和报警工具,因其独特的数据模型和灵活性备受青睐。特别是在设置告警规则时,掌握时间序列处理技巧显得尤为重要。 1. 理解时间序列 我们需要明...
-
性能监控工具的选择与集成经验谈:从Prometheus到Grafana的实践之路
性能监控工具的选择与集成经验谈:从Prometheus到Grafana的实践之路 在如今这个微服务架构盛行的时代,性能监控的重要性不言而喻。一个好的监控系统不仅能帮助我们及时发现并解决问题,还能为系统优化提供宝贵的参考数据。然而,面对...
-
Istio 中流量管理对性能监控的影响分析
在现代微服务架构中,流量管理是确保应用稳定性与高可用性的重要组成部分。特别是在 Istio 这样的服务网格中,流量管理的灵活性与丰富程度,使其成为优化性能监控策略的首选工具。在这篇文章中,我们将详细分析 Istio 的流量管理如何对性能监...
-
如何在Istio中实现流量管理以优化服务网格的性能?
在当今的云原生环境中, Istio 作为一款流行的服务网格技术,正逐渐成为微服务应用的必备利器。通过灵活的流量管理措施,Istio能够优化整体的服务性能与可靠性。然而,对于许多开发者和运维人员而言,如何有效地在Istio中实现流量管理仍然...
-
Ribbon与Istio在微服务负载均衡中的优缺点分析及实际案例说明
在微服务架构中,负载均衡是保证服务高可用性和性能的关键技术。本文将对比分析Ribbon和Istio在微服务负载均衡中的优缺点,并结合实际案例进行说明。 Ribbon Ribbon是Netflix开源的负载均衡器,常用于Spring...
-
微服务架构中的负载均衡算法选择与动态负载均衡实现
微服务架构中的负载均衡算法选择与动态负载均衡实现 微服务架构凭借其灵活性和可扩展性,已成为构建大型分布式系统的首选方案。然而,微服务的数量众多,如何有效地将请求分发到各个服务实例,避免出现单点故障和负载不均衡,是微服务架构面临的一大挑...
-
浅析流量分发与负载均衡的微妙关系:从CDN到微服务架构的实践
流量分发和负载均衡,这两个看似独立的概念,实则在高可用性系统架构中紧密相连,如同车之两轮,鸟之两翼,缺一不可。 一、流量分发:高效的入口管理 流量分发,顾名思义,就是将海量用户请求高效、精准地分发到合适的服务器或服务节点上。这...
-
不同类型特征提取方法对物体识别的影响:深度学习视角下的比较研究
不同类型特征提取方法对物体识别的影响:深度学习视角下的比较研究 物体识别作为计算机视觉领域的核心任务,其准确性和效率很大程度上依赖于特征提取方法的有效性。近年来,深度学习的兴起,特别是卷积神经网络(CNN)的广泛应用,极大地推动了物体...
-
智能汽车中的深度学习算法应用实例分析
在智能汽车的迅猛发展中,深度学习技术扮演着不可或缺的角色。深度学习不仅仅是理论上的创新,而是应用于现实中,帮助汽车实现更高级的自动化和智能化。 智能汽车通过搭载各种传感器,如摄像头、雷达以及激光测距仪,收集周围环境的数据。这些数据将被...
-
如何设计有效的深度强化学习模型以处理不同类型传感器数据?
在当今快速发展的人工智能领域,深度强化学习(DRL)作为一种前沿技术,正在被越来越广泛地应用于各种复杂任务。而面对来自不同类别传感器的数据,如图像、激光雷达和毫米波雷达等,设计一个高效且鲁棒的DRL模型显得尤为重要。本文将从多个维度探讨如...
-
如何选择适合金融风险预测的深度学习模型?
在当今快速变化的经济环境中,准确地进行金融风险预测变得尤为重要。随着科技的发展,越来越多的企业开始采用深度学习(Deep Learning)技术来提升他们的风险管理能力。但面对众多可选模型,我们该如何选择最适合自己的呢?以下是一些关键考量...
-
如何有效利用CNN进行图像检测?
在现代计算机视觉领域,使用卷积神经网络(CNN)进行图像检测已经成为一种主流方法。许多研究表明,CNN在处理图像时,可以有效提取特征,达到较高的准确率。下面我们将探讨如何有效利用CNN进行图像检测,帮助你深入理解这一技术。 1. 数据...
-
软件故障排查中的神经网络应用:从崩溃日志到智能诊断
软件故障排查中的神经网络应用:从崩溃日志到智能诊断 在软件开发的世界里,故障排查就像是一场与时间赛跑的侦探游戏。面对成千上万行代码,以及错综复杂的系统架构,定位故障原因常常耗费工程师大量的时间和精力。传统的故障排查方法依赖于人工经验和...
-
阿里云、腾讯云等头部云厂商的数据安全策略有哪些不同?它们在应对DDoS攻击和数据泄露方面的能力如何?
在当今数字化时代,云计算已经成为企业信息技术架构的重要组成部分。然而,随着云服务的普及,数据安全问题也日益凸显。尤其是阿里云、腾讯云等头部云厂商,它们在数据安全策略上各有千秋,尤其是在应对DDoS攻击和数据泄露方面。 阿里云的数据安全...
-
深入探讨云存储服务:如何选择适合的对象存储、文件存储与数据库?
在如今这个信息爆炸的时代,越来越多的人开始依赖于云存储来保存他们的重要数据。然而,面对市场上各种各样的云存储服务,我们该如何选择最适合自己的呢? 让我们了解三种主要的云存储类型: 对象存储 、 文件存储 和 数据库 。 对象存储 ...
